DESCRIPTION
iC-LO is suitable for the assembly of diffuse reflec-
tive photoelectric sensors based on the principle of
triangulation. Besides iC-LO, all that is required to
create such a setup is a transmitting LED, a low-cost
microcontroller, and a driver device for the switching
output.
The iC contains a photodiode array, consisting of one
near diode, 127 middle diodes, and one far diode.
The diode photocurrents are segmented on two AC
amplifiers (near and far channel). The AC amplifiers
ensures a very good suppression of low-frequency
interference. The sum and difference are calculated
from the output voltages of the amplifiers; these are
evaluated by comparators. From the comparator sig-
nals a programmable filter for the evaluation of multi-
ple measurements generates the switching signal for
the light sensor and also a warning on weak received
light. The gain characteristic is dynamically adjusted
to the intensity of the received light and becomes a
logarithmic characteristic with very powerful input sig-
nals (reflective objects). This results in a very high
dynamic range. The integrated low side driver can
drive an LED directly or control an external driver by
CMOS output.
iC-LO is configured using an SPI interface. The inter-
nal registers can be protected against overwriting.
